Small business relief

You can get small business rate relief if you only use one property, or you have additional properties with a rateable value of less than £2,899 and your rateable values does not exceed £20,000 when added together.

Simon Digby Housing Development

Located between the Chester Road (A452) and the M6 in Chelmsley Wood, the former Simon Digby school site was allocated for housing development in the 2013 Solihull Local Plan. The 4.5 ha plot has the potential to provide up to 177 new high quality sustainable family homes.
